TORONTO - It's jolt time.

Ontario is raising its hydro rates again Saturday as time-of-use electricity customers switch over to the winter hours schedule.

That means running a dishwasher or clothes dryer in peak hours 7-11 a.m. and 5-7 p.m. will gobble up electricity at the rate of 14 cents/kWh.

Middle-of-the-day hydro, 11 a.m. to 5 p.m., will cost 11.4 cents/kWh, while overnight, weekends and holidays will set users back 7.7 cents/kWh.

Since 2002, a combination of Liberal and Conservative bad decisions, bad policies on electricity have driven up rates 325%, NDP energy critic Peter Tabuns said Friday. "A combination of private power deals that are extremely expensive, subsidized power exports to the United States, gas plants scandals all come together to make electricity rates more and more unaffordable for people in Ontario." Ontario should take control of the price at which it exports electricity, rather than offering it at market rates usually far below the actual production cost, he said.

Signing deals with private power producers also means Ontarians are paying for profit margins through their hydro bills, and a moratorium on further privatization of the system is needed, Tabuns said.

Just hours later, the Ontario government released a letter written by NDP MPP John Vanthof to Energy Minister Bob Chiarelli urging the renewal of a private electricity deal with Atlantic Power in his riding of Timiskaming-Cochrane.

"Not only does the plant stabilize the local economy, it has the same impact on the regional power grid," Vanthof says in his letter dated August 3, 2013.

Jennifer Beaudry, a spokesman for Chiarelli, said the NDP signed nine private power generating deals when in government in the early 1990s.

"Peter Tabuns' tough talk against 'private power deals' is laughable considering his own party is currently advocating for private power generation in Northern Ontario," Beaudry said.

"When the NDP last formed government, energy prices skyrocketed, they abandoned long-term planning and cancelled conservation programs. Our investments in our electricity grid has played a major role in helping Ontario eliminate coal-fired generation and create a clean, affordable and reliable electricity system."

Chiarelli announced Friday that he will appoint Bruce Campbell as CEO of the Independent Electricity System Operator (IESO) with a mandate to merge the organization with the Ontario Power Authority (OPA), a move that the government expects will save millions of dollars.
